Course Details
• Introduction to Eco-Friendly Construction Management: Understanding the principles and practices of sustainable construction, with a focus on reducing waste and promoting environmentally responsible building techniques.
• Zero Waste Solutions: Learning the strategies and methods for achieving zero waste in construction projects, from material selection and procurement to waste reduction and disposal.
• Sustainable Materials and Resources: Exploring the properties, benefits, and challenges of eco-friendly building materials, such as recycled content, renewable resources, and biodegradable materials.
• Waste Management and Reduction: Examining the various waste streams in construction and identifying opportunities for waste reduction, reuse, and recycling.
• Green Building Design and Certification: Understanding the principles of green building design, with a focus on energy efficiency, water conservation, and indoor air quality, and exploring the certification programs available for eco-friendly buildings, such as LEED and Green Globes.
• Construction Site Management: Learning the best practices for managing construction sites in a sustainable manner, including erosion control, stormwater management, and waste handling.
• Procurement and Supply Chain Management: Examining the role of procurement and supply chain management in eco-friendly construction, with a focus on selecting and working with sustainable suppliers and contractors.
• Case Studies in Eco-Friendly Construction: Studying real-world examples of successful eco-friendly construction projects and analyzing the strategies and techniques used to achieve sustainability goals.
• Energy-Efficient Building Systems: Exploring the different types of energy-efficient building systems, such as HVAC, lighting, and appliances, and their impact on overall building performance and sustainability.
• Renewable Energy and Microgrids: Understanding the integration of renewable energy sources, such as solar, wind, and geothermal, into eco-friendly construction projects and the role of microgrids in providing reliable and clean energy.
